Kathmandu: Rabi Lamichhane, who recently lost his position as president of Rastriya Swatantra Party, has regained the position on Sunday, after reacquiring his citizenship certificate. 

A central committee meeting of the party decided to reinstate him as party president. 

The party had previously named Dol Prasad Aryal, the party’s vice-president, as the acting president on Friday. 

The party plans to officially update the Election Commission with Lamichhane’s reinstatement as president, but will continue to have Aryal, who is also the labor minister, serve as parliamentary party leader, as Lamichhane is no longer a lawmaker. 

Earlier on Friday, the Supreme Court concluded that Rabi Lamichhane is not eligible to remain a member of parliament. A constitutional bench of the Supreme Court annulled Rabi Lamichhane’s status as a lawmaker, concluding that his citizenship is invalid.

With the verdict, Lamichhane also lost the position of Deputy Prime Minister and Home Minister, and party president.
